Board of Education Message
The Board of Education passed a motion Tuesday, April 7 to consider the possible permanent closure of Lochiel U-Connect and to move the program to Simonds Elementary. A public consultation period is now underway and you are invited to provide input to feedback@sd35.bc.ca or via a public meeting May 13th. A final decision will be made at a Special Meeting of the Board of Education on June 9, 2015 at 7pm at the School Board Office. The possible closure of the Lochiel U-Connect site is a part of the Long Term Facilities Plan and Five Year Capital Plan. Current information will be made available on this page.

From Policy No. 5029
C. Public Consultation
3. The Board should take the following steps to ensure that an open and meaningful public consultation has taken place:• make available, in writing, a full disclosure of all facts and information considered by the Board with respect to any proposed school closure, including:
- detailed reasons for the proposed school closure;
- which specific school(s) are being considered for closure;
- how the proposed closure would affect the current catchment area for each school;
- the general effect on surrounding schools;
- the number of students who would be affected at both the closed school(s) and surrounding schools;
- the future enrolment growth in the district of persons of school age, persons of less than school age, and adults;
- the effect of proposed closures on board-provided student transportation;
- educational program/course implications for the affected students;
- the proposed effective date of the closure(s);
- financial considerations;
- impact on the Board’s five year capital plan;
- consideration of alternative community use for all or part of the school;
- proposed use of the closed school(s) including potential lease or sale.
